Zara Steiner is a scholar working on Political Science and International Relations, Sociology and Political Science and History. According to data from OpenAlex, Zara Steiner has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 458 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Political Science and International Relations, 5 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 5 papers in History. Recurrent topics in Zara Steiner's work include World Wars: History, Literature, and Impact (8 papers), European Political History Analysis (3 papers) and Australian History and Society (3 papers). Zara Steiner is often cited by papers focused on World Wars: History, Literature, and Impact (8 papers), European Political History Analysis (3 papers) and Australian History and Society (3 papers). Zara Steiner coll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, South Sudan and United States. Zara Steiner's co-authors include Stanley Hoffmann, Henry R. Winkler, Kenneth Bourne, M. L. Dockrill, Robert Boardman, Keith Neilson, Louise Young, Ernest R. May, John McDermott and Richard Rosecrance and has published in prestigious journals such as Foreign Affairs, The American Historical Review and International Affairs.
